This is volume 1 in the series Genome Mapping and Molecular Breeding in Plants
Genome Mapping and Molecular Breeding in Plants presents the current status of the
elucidation and improvement of plant genomes of economic interest. The focus is on genetic
and physical mapping, positioning, cloning, monitoring of desirable genes by molecular breeding and the
most recent advances in genomics. The series comprises seven volumes: Cereals and Millets; Oilseeds; Pulses,
Sugar and Tuber Crops; Fruits and Nuts; Vegetables; Technical Crops; and Forest Trees.
Cereals and Millets form the leading group of field crops, providing staple food for most of the earth€s population.
This volume, with contributions by 27 eminent scientists, includes chapters on rice, wheat, maize, barley, oats, rye,
sorghum, pearl millet, foxtail millet and finger millet. The emphasis is on advanced research on the major crops,
including the model plants maize and rice, as well as on future road maps of genomic research for the less-often
considered but equally deserving cereals and millets.
